Dzaoudzi Airport in Mayotte will see the opening of a brand new passenger terminal in 2013.  This new terminal has become necessary since the Island of Mayotte had to upgrade its public facilities after it became an overseas département of France.  

ALSTEF has been awarded the installation of the Baggage Handling System by SNC-LAVALIN, who are responsible for the construction and management of the new airport.

This Baggage Handling System will include:

  • For Departures: a group of check-in stations, 2 baggage screening lines, including one for oversize bags, a line for transfers, and a sorting area.
  • For Arrivals: 3 arrival lines, including one for oversize bags.

The complete system will be built in accordance will the most recent European and French standards.  It will greatly improve the safety of all flights departing from the Island of Mayotte.

The new terminal of Dzaoudzi Mayotte Airport is scheduled to be operational in 2013, at the same time as the one at Sir Seewoosagur Ramgoolam Airport in Mauritus, where ALSTEF will also install a state-of-the-art Baggage Handling System.
